[EnergyPlus_Support] Maximum humidity control



Just reiterating a problem from a few weeks ago, with regards to the
"base_case2_economizer" file in the Problem Submittals/ Sam Roose folder.

The maximum humidity in this file sometimes gets to 80% and beyond, well
above the desired 56% (when the sent file is run without an economizer) and
up to 93-94% with an economizer.

I see the new version of EnergyPlus has a dual setpoint available for
humidity, which is great. However, the documentation states this input is to
be used with plant loop (my file Doesn't have a plant loop) and that
temperature is the recommended control variable, so I am not sure if I am on
the right track with that. I have seen no significant change in maximum
humidity figures using the latest version (version 1.2.1) as yet.

I do not have any specific dehumidification equipment in the file, rather a
DX coil which has the dual purpose of cooling and dehumidifying. As cooling
is being performed adequately, it could just be that dehumidification is of
low priority or that there is nothing to say that the DX coil is a
dehumidifying device as well. The cooling coil is huge so it should do the
job. Can I split its priorities or something? Is this as close as the
humidity control is likely to get?
